Pleasantville’s Axial Theatre has made a name for itself presenting new works for more than a decade. And Artistic
Director Howard Meyer (inset, photo by Mark Vergari/The Journal News) has been helping to present new actors through his HMActing Program. In a few weeks—on Aug. 20 and 21—some of his students will perform a summer workshop of short plays and scenes over the course of two evenings.
On Aug. 20 at 8 p.m. and Aug. 21 at 3 p.m., it’s “Mothers and Daughters,” featuring scenes that fit under that broad umbrella: “Baby Talk” by Jeanne Dorsey, “Turtle Beach” by Aiose Stratford, “Seer of Things” by Fidel Fonteboa and “Concrete” by Linda Giuliano. The actors include Geanina Baltateanu, Marilyn Collazo, Charlotte Exton, Karen Hanley, Marisa Lowe, Nora Matz, Emily Riso, Debra Rodman and Eileen Walton.
On Aug. 21 at 8 p.m. and Aug. 22 at 4 p.m., it’s “Fight or Flight,” with: “The Downtown Four Train” by Matt Hoverman, “Rental Boats” by Matt Hoverman, “The Pokey” by Katie Atcheson and “Tainted Love” by Linda Giuliano. Performers include: Geanina Baltateanu, Joseph Colontino, Marilyn Collazo, Charlotte Exton, Karen Hanley, Emily Riso and Eileen Walton.
Tickets are $15 and performances are at St. John’s Church, 8 Sunnyside Ave., Pleasantville. 914-286-7680.
